Cyrielle Verstuyft is no stranger to the region’s style scene. The Belgian beauty is the founder of Dubai-based multi-brand store Cocobum, which is known for stocking luxury swim and beachwear. She has also reached ‘It Girl’ status, showcasing her stylish ensembles to her significant social media following.

The 27-year-old decided to launch her own label, dubbed For the Sake of Love, after spotting a gap in the market. Designed to be worn beachside when dressed up, the pieces are dinner date worthy to boot. The creator of distinctive oversized linen shirts to floor-sweeping cover-ups, Verstuyft talks about her journey to becoming a designer.

What inspired you to start For the Sake of Love?

After opening my multi-brand store Cocobum, I felt like some easy resort wear pieces were missing. Styles that you could wear to the beach and on a lunch or dinner date. I wanted to create a colorful luxury collection that flatters everyone and is super easy to wear.

Where did your love of design stem from?

I’ve always loved fashion since I was a small girl. My mom always let me choose my own clothes and let me express my creative side through dressing. I binge-watched every fashion show on TV, design reality shows, everything that had anything to do with fashion. I knew I wanted to go to fashion school immediately. So that’s what I did. I studied fashion and learnt how to design and create my own pieces.

What is For the Sake of Love’s aesthetic?

We wanted to create that ‘beachy sunset feel where you steal your boyfriend’s shirt’ vibe. We are all about color, luxury, quality and easy to wear designs.

What is your biggest achievement so far?

Starting my two businesses. Starting your own business is always very risky, especially for women standing on their own. I took the plunge and did so much research before opening them. I’m proud of myself for being bold enough to go through with it. If you’re passionate enough about what you do, you’ll do anything to make it work.

What are some of your favorite designs from the collection?

Our best seller is our ‘Venice Shirt’. It’s your basic linen shirt, but better. We sell them in 20 colors, and I wear them all the time, including to the gym, the beach, tucked into some jeans or over a cute skirt. I even sometimes wear it to sleep!

Where do you get inspired?

I get inspired everywhere by the woman and people around me and nature and beaches. Inspiration can come from literally anything. In Dubai, I often design from my garden. I also love to sit in the mall and watch people pass by. Sometimes I see the coolest dressed people there. Another favorite of mine is D3. That place is a creative hub!
